    11/6/22- NCTTA 2022 Fall Divsionals

    UCSD’s Table Tennis Team was very eager to return to the collegiate competition scene after a few months off from school. The team gained a couple of new players like Morris Liao and James Goodwin but also many Freshmen, Sophomores, and Graduate Students who were new to the NCTTA competition. We were able to send 4 teams this time (our Co-ed Varsity, Women’s Varsity, ,Junior Varsity 1, and Junior Varsity 2 teams).

     

    The Co-ed Varsity Team had a series of exciting matchups including a close 3-1 win over University of Southern California. Masters Student Morris Liao had an especially remarkable performance defeating USC’s best player in a tight 3-2 victory.

     

    UCSD’s Junior Varsity 1 Team faced UC Santa Barbara, Cal Poly San Luis Obispo, Arizona State University, and UCLA. Just like in the past, UCSD’s Junior Varsity 1 Team had a very strong performance, beating each of their opponents 4-0 without losing a single match.

     

    UCSD’s Women’s Varsity Team faced a tough opponent in UCLA, narrowly losing 1-3 overall. Freshmen Sophia Zhou and Athena Li showed a great effort in the deciding Doubles match. Other than that, they were able to comfortably defeat their other opponent schools. 

     

    This has been a very fun and valuable experience for the team. They will be working hard to improve these next few weeks and are determined to do even better at our next tournament in Winter Quarter!
